@jamcan1: "What's her experience with Devil Fruits? Has she eaten one? Does she know someone who has?"
•° 🖼 °•
•° 🖼 °•
Marie ate a Paramecia-type Devil Fruit at the age of 13, and it happened entirely by accident. This event became known in her family as the "Banquet Incident." Afterward, she was confined to a secluded tower for years and later sent far away altogether.
She learned the true nature of her abilities — that they were not the result of a curse, witchcraft, or "evil spirits," but rather the effects of consuming a Devil Fruit (as well as the existence of such fruits) — only nine years later.
•° 🖼 °•
As for whether Marie knew anyone else with Devil Fruit abilities: indirectly, yes. That person had a similar fate, though Marie’s story had a somewhat more optimistic ending.
To understand the context, it’s necessary to introduce her great-grandmother Adelaide, one of the past queens of their kingdom.
Adelaide was a woman with black hair and green eyes who also faced accusations of witchcraft. Her story became one of the reasons why people were so quick to believe that the "evil spirit" had passed down the bloodline to Marie.
Close monitoring of Adelaide’s female descendants continued long after her reign. Daughter, granddaughters, and great-granddaughters were scrutinized for signs of "curses" or "deviations." However, by the time it came to Marie, the youngest great-granddaughter, such suspicions had mostly faded. Her two older sisters were completely ordinary, which further reinforced the idea that the fears had died out with earlier generations.
Then, the infamous incident happened. When Marie’s eyes changed color from dark brown to green — one of the side effects of her abilities and an unfortunate coincidence — people quickly linked it to Adelaide, reaffirming their superstitious fears. In the eyes of society, the "evil spirit" had indeed passed on to the youngest princess.
